如何在 PowerApps 中选择 dropdown1 项以显示不同的 dropdown2 项?
How to onSelect dropdown1 item to show different dropdown2 item in PowerApps?
下面是我试过但不起作用的canvas-app公式:
If(
DisplayInspectorDropdown.Selected.Value = "Jonathan Soh",
true,
DisplayBuildingDropDown.Selected.Value = "EC - Empire Complex")
请务必改进 canvas-app 公式!!谢谢
我遇到了这个错误:
在 PowerApps 中,您不能直接 "assign" 控件的值;控件可以引用其他控件或 variables,并且它们对 更改 做出反应。
在第一个下拉列表中,如果Inspector
table中的名字已经是唯一的,那么就不需要使用Distinct
功能,可以设置Items 属性直接到Inspector
。这将有助于在第二个下拉列表中进行选择。
在第二个下拉列表 (DisplayBuildingDropDown
) 控件上,您需要更新 Items
表达式,以便它会根据第一个的选择来过滤建筑物,类似于
Filter(
Building,
inspectorID = DisplayInspectorDropDown.Selected.inspectorID)
其中 Building
是包含您要显示的建筑物的数据源的名称,inspectorID
是该数据源中与第一个下拉菜单。
下面是我试过但不起作用的canvas-app公式:
If(
DisplayInspectorDropdown.Selected.Value = "Jonathan Soh",
true,
DisplayBuildingDropDown.Selected.Value = "EC - Empire Complex")
请务必改进 canvas-app 公式!!谢谢
我遇到了这个错误:
在 PowerApps 中,您不能直接 "assign" 控件的值;控件可以引用其他控件或 variables,并且它们对 更改 做出反应。
在第一个下拉列表中,如果Inspector
table中的名字已经是唯一的,那么就不需要使用Distinct
功能,可以设置Items 属性直接到Inspector
。这将有助于在第二个下拉列表中进行选择。
在第二个下拉列表 (DisplayBuildingDropDown
) 控件上,您需要更新 Items
表达式,以便它会根据第一个的选择来过滤建筑物,类似于
Filter(
Building,
inspectorID = DisplayInspectorDropDown.Selected.inspectorID)
其中 Building
是包含您要显示的建筑物的数据源的名称,inspectorID
是该数据源中与第一个下拉菜单。